Installing a Fireplace on Wall
A fireplace feature wall is an excellent way to elevate your home's style. Modern fireplaces can be easily put in place and hung anywhere. You can also pick an electric or gas model.
Make sure you read the safety guidelines prior to deciding to purchase a wall-mounted fireplace. Follow the guidelines provided by the manufacturer for mounting.
Electric fireplaces with a surface mounted
There are a variety of options available if you are looking to install an electric fireplace in your home. Electric fireplaces are available in various styles that include the surface mounted and recessed. Both types are easy to install and offer a stunning, unique appearance in any room. However, it is important to research your options prior to purchasing a new fireplace for your home. Make sure to go through the directions thoroughly to avoid any problems or mistakes.
A fireplace that is mounted on the surface could be the ideal choice for you if you want modern and sleek design. This kind of fireplace is perfect for mounting above a television and can be used to create a focal point in your home. It comes in a variety of sizes and finishes to match any design. They are simple to install and do not require any venting or chimney system.
Some models of this type of fireplace have an integrated heater, which can be turned on and off when required. Some models can be controlled remotely via a remote control or by pressing a key on the unit. Most of these models have various flame colors as well as fire bed media colors. Some models allow you to select the color of the flames and the display can rotate automatically through the options.
A recessed electric fireplace is another popular option. It can be inserted on any wall without framing it or cutting the wall. Electric fireplaces that are mounted on walls
A wall-mounted electric fireplace is an excellent feature for any room. It can be installed over a flat-screen television or in a niche. Many models include a mantel and shiplap panel to complement your decor. Some models have a glass surround, which helps prevent burns from falling embers. In contrast to traditional fireplaces, electric wall-mounted models don't require to be vented and can be used with or without heating.
A wall-mounted electric fireplace with faux-stone finishes is also available. This model looks fantastic on a flat-screen TV and provides an elegant backdrop to display candles, photos or other decorative items. You can put speakers and DVD players on the mantle. This wall-mounted unit can be used year-round and without heating.
The majority of wall-mounted electric fire places have a heater powered by the fan which can heat up to 400 square feet. They are a great way to provide additional heat and create a cozy environment with glowing logs and realistic flame effects. Certain models are also CSA-certified for safety. Some models even have an auto shut-off as well as thermal overload protection to protect against fire hazards.

Electric fireplaces that are inset
If you're looking for a fire that appears like it's integrated into the wall then look no further than an inset electric fireplace. Also known as insert fires, these are designed to slot into existing fireplace suites and openings and even some new ones. Inset electric fires do not require a chimney or flue, which means they are much simpler to install and less disruptive than wall-mounted alternatives.
Inset electric fires can be used as the primary focal point of your room, or as a stylish accent piece. There are a variety of designs to choose from, from simple contemporary styles to more traditional ones. Some of them are even compatible with smart home technology, meaning that you can control them using your voice or an app. This makes them perfect for modern living spaces and open plan homes.
If space is at a premium there are inset electric fireplaces that can be partially or completely recessed into walls. This saves more space, and gives a more sleek and elegant appearance. Some models are also available with a skirt that is trim which allows you to cover up any gap between the fireplace and the wall.
